BryceCanyonPines AMERICAN A country cottage-style dining room, with
an old wood stove, is the perfect setting for the wholesome American food served
here. Especially popular for its traditional breakfasts, the restaurant is also known
for its homemade soups and pies—all the usuals, plus some not-so-usual selections
such as banana blueberry. Both sandwiches and full dinners are available at lunch
and dinner. Recommended are the Utah trout; the 8-ounce tenderloin steak; and
the hot sandwiches, such as the open-faced turkey with mashed potatoes and
gravy. Beer and wine are available.
Utah 12, about 3 miles west of intersection with park entry road. & 435/834-5441.
www.brycecanyonmotel.com . Sandwiches $5-$12; full dinners $10-$22. AE, DC, DISC, MC, V. Daily
7am-9:30pm summer (call for hours at other times).
CanyonDiner AMERICAN Part of the Best Western Plus Ruby's Inn complex,
this self-serve restaurant offers typical fast-food fare, relatively quick and close to
the park. Breakfasts, served until 11am, include bagels and several egg croissants;
for lunch and dinner, you can get hoagies, burgers, hot dogs, nachos, pretty good
stuffed potatoes, pizza, broiled chicken sandwiches, and salads. Specialties include
a fish and chips basket. No alcohol is served.
At the Best Western Plus Ruby's Inn, 1000 S. Utah 63, Bryce Canyon City. & 435/834-8030.
www.rubysinn.com . Reservations not accepted. Individual items $4-$7; meals $6-$11. AE, DISC,
MC, V. Daily 6:30am-9:30pm. Closed Nov-Mar.
